Media Release: Swan & Maclaren Group wins illumination tender for Six Flags Qiddiya, world’s biggest theme park.
7 May 2024, Singapore – Swan & Maclaren Group (SMG), Singapore’s leading architectural design, illumination engineering and green tech solution provider with over 30 years’ experience in professional lighting, via its subsidiary, SM C2R, has secured its first Middle East illumination engineering tender, the Six Flags Qiddiya theme park, which is projected to be the world’s biggest theme park and estimated to be completed before early 2025.
The tender was awarded by a joint venture between Bouygues Bâtiment International (BBI) and Saudi Almabani General Contractors (AGC) and valued at around USD 28 million.
The scope of the tender includes the development design and engineering; manufacture, supply and delivery; supervision of Installation, testing and commissioning of special lighting and lighting control system for the theme park in Riyadh.

This is SMG’s first illumination engineering mega theme park project in the Middle East. Previously, the group had clinched several other iconic projects including the 2018 Winter Olympic Games Opening Ceremony in Pyeongchang, the Venetian Macao, Marina Bay Sands and other award winning architectural and master planning designs including Shanghai Raffles Hospital, Holland Piazza (Singapore) and Garden City Lao Cai City (Vietnam).
About Swan & Maclaren Group
Considered as one of Singapore’s pioneer architectural firm, Swan and Maclaren began our humble beginnings in 1892 with landmarks such as the Raffles Hotel, Goodwood Park Hotel, Victoria Theatre and Concert Hall, Tanjong Pagar Railway station and many more. These buildings not only withstood the test of time but are often highlighted as one of Singapore’s prides.
We are now present across Asia and internationally with offices in Hong Kong SAR, China, United Kingdom, Vietnam, Malaysia, Thailand, Saudi Arabia and Singapore as our global headquarters.
